C. aInheritance of Deltamethrin resistance in a Brazilian strain of maize weevil (Sitophilus zeamais Mots.).h[electronic resource] c1994 aInsecticide-impregnated paper assays were used to analyse the inheritance of Deltamethrin resistance (2634X) in a DDT-pyrethroid cross-resistant strain of maize weevil. Sitophilus zeamais Mots. from Brazil. At the KD50 the response of the F1 hybrid reciprocal crosses were very different and X2 analyses of the observed responses of F2 and F1-backcross progenies provided evidence that a single gene was responsible for resistance. Deltamethrin resistance seems to be controlled by a single recessive sex-linked gene. aMilho1 aLIMA, J. O. G.1 aSANTOS, J. P.1 aCRUZ, C.
